Summary:
Spanish Second Language Acquisition provides a panoramic overview of previous studies on the acquisition of Spanish as a second or foreign language, the theoretical approaches used in these studies, and the effects of various pedagogical approaches on the development of Spanish interlanguage systems. Truly "state of the science," Barbara Lafford and Rafael Salaberry have compiled the first volume to provide a comprehensive critical overview of the research done and data compiled on how adults acquire Spanish as a second language. Major scholars in the field of SLA have contributed chapters having to do with a wide range of "products" (phonology, tense/aspect, subjunctive, clitics, lexicon, discourse/pragmatics) and "processes" (generative, cognitive, and sociocultural theories) involved in the acquisition process -- concluding with a discussion of the effects of instruction on Spanish interlanguage development. While the focus is on the acquisition of Spanish as a second language, this is also an extremely useful volume for second language theoreticians and practitioners involved in all aspects of the pedagogy of other second languages. It is the editors' desire that students, teachers, program administrators, and scholars alike will benefit from the insights that the contributors bring to the myriad issues that language professionals confront.
Contents:
Part I Linguistic Topics: Products
Chapter 1 Phonology: Staking Out the Territory at the Turn of the Century: Integrating Phonological Theory, Research, and the Effect of Formal Instruction on Pronunciation in the Acquisition of Spanish as a Second Language / A. Raymond Elliott 19
Chapter 2 Tense/Aspect: The Development of Tense/Aspect Morphology in Spanish as a Second Language / Silvina Montrul, Rafael Salaberry 47
Chapter 3 Subjunctive/Syntax: The Development of Subjunctive and Complex-Syntactic Abilities among Foreign Language Learners of Spanish / Joseph G. Collentine 74
Chapter 4 Clitics: Cognitive and Linguistic Perspectives on the Acquisition of Object Pronouns in Spanish as a Second Language / James F. Lee 98
Chapter 5 Lexicon: The Acquisition of Lexical Meaning by Second Language Learners: An Analysis of General Research Trends with Evidence from Spanish / Barbara A. Lafford, Joseph G. Collentine, Adam S. Karp 130
Chapter 6 Pragmatics/Discourse: Pragmatics and Discourse Analysis in Spanish Second Language Acquisition Research and Pedagogy / Dale A. Koike, Lynn Pearson, Caryn Witten 160
Part II Theoretical Perspectives: Processes
Chapter 7 Generative Perspectives: Current Issues in the Generative Study of Spanish Second Language Syntax / Liliana Sanchez, Almeida Jacqueline Toribio 189
Chapter 8 Cognitive Perspectives: Cognitive Perspectives on the Acquisition of Spanish as a Second Language / Paola E. Dussias 233
Chapter 9 Sociocultural Perspectives: Sociocultural Theory and the Acquisition of Spanish as a Second Language / Marta Anton, Frederick J. Dicamilla, James P. Lantolf 262
Part III Methodological Perspectives
Chapter 10 Instruction: The Role of Instruction in Spanish Second Language Acquisition / Charles Grove 287.
